Brief summary
Severe sepsis / septic shock are common in ICU setting which carry very high mortality (30-50%) despite optimal treatment. Endotoxin (lipopolysaccharide, LPS), one of the principle components on the outer membranes of gram-negative bacteria, is considered relevant to their pathogenesis. Sorbent can effectively bind endotoxin and potentially interrupt the biological cascade of sepsis. Based on published data, LPS adsorption could improve blood pressure, oxygenation and mortality (absolute risk reduction 21%). This study aimed to investigate the mortality/ morbidity benefit of Alteco LPS adsorber, one of the LPS adsorption devices currently available in market, in patient with septic shock due to intra-abdominal sepsis.
Interventions
Intervention group (Lipopolysaccharide adsorption group) will receive Alteco Lipopolysaccharide adsorber in addition to standard medical therapy. Patient will have hemodialysis catheter insertion over femoral vein or internal jugular vein for blood access. Hemoperfusion (a technique involves passing large volumes of blood over an adsorbent substance) using Alteco Lipopolysaccharide adsorber at blood flow rate of 120-150ml/h will be conducted as soon as possible after randomization. Each patient will have two 2-hourly sessions of Lipopolysaccharide adsorption 24hrs apart. In between, renal replacement therapy will be provided if clinically indicated based on usual practice

Eligibility
Inclusion criteria
1. Septic shock (definition based on ACCP/ SCCM criteria) due to intra-abdominal sepsis and, 2. Require vasopressor support (single strength noradrenaline >=10ml/h), and 3. On steroid (hydrocortisone 200-300mg/d or equivalent)
Exclusion criteria
1. Contraindication for heparin/ low molecular heparin use (hypersensitivity to heparin/ LMWH or any component of the formulation; known history of heparin induced thrombocytopenia; severe thrombocytopenia (<50,000 / mm3); uncontrolled active bleeding except when due to disseminated intravascular coagulation) 2. Pregnancy 3. Terminal illness
